This article shows the demographic data and statistics of Muscowpetung 80. It is a indian reserve in Canada that encompasses a land area of 77.55 km2. The indian reserve has a population density of 3.60 people per km2.

Population Characteristics

According to the latest census, Muscowpetung 80 has a population of around 277 people. The indian reserve's population is in increased . Between 2016 and 2021, the population of Muscowpetung 80 has increased by 0.73%.

Population by Age Characteristics

Muscowpetung 80 has a young population. The majority of the population is people aged 20 to 24 years old, accounting for 12.70% of the total population. The indian reserve median age is 27.40.
